+ | ===== Complete installation scripts ===== | ||
+ | |||
+ | <color orange> Recommended if you are not familiar with the package organization and want to reproduce published results.</color> | ||
+ | |||
+ | Download one of the following scripts in the directory where you want to install the package and execute it (you need to do a ''chmod u+x xxx-installation.sh'' first, you also need to have ''wget'' installed). | ||
+ | |||
+ | * {{::jla-installation.sh}}, as in Betoule et al. (2014), SDSS-II/SNLS3 Joint Light-curve Analysis, [[http://supernovae.in2p3.fr/sdss_snls_jla/ReadMe.html|link to the data release page]]. | ||
+ | * {{::snls3-installation.sh}}, as in Guy et al. (2010), SNLS 3 year analysis, [[https://tspace.library.utoronto.ca/snls/|link to the data release page]]. | ||
+ | | ||
+ | You can check the agreement of the content of the output file ''result_salt2.dat'' with the released result for the SN in the test directory ''result_salt2_xxx.dat''. | ||

- | You can write the light curves of the model with ''snlc'' : | + | ===== Other tools ===== |
+ | |||
+ | You can write the light curves of the model with ''snlc'' (note: you need snfit v 2.4.2 or above to run it with new lightcurve format): | ||
snlc writes an ASCII file with the lightcurve of the model | snlc writes an ASCII file with the lightcurve of the model | ||
- | usage : snlc lightcurve1 lightcurve2 ... -p filename | + | usage : snlc lightcurve_filename1 lightcurve_filename2 ... -p parameter_filename -o output_lightcurve_filename |
| | ||
''filename'' is the path of the output file of ''snfit'': (i.e. ''result_salt.dat'' or ''result_salt2.dat'') | ''filename'' is the path of the output file of ''snfit'': (i.e. ''result_salt.dat'' or ''result_salt2.dat'') | ||
+ | A simple plotter in python (requires matplotlib and numpy) can be downloaded here {{:snplot.py|}} | ||
+ | If you have a more fancy version of it, please share it. Example : | ||
+ | |||
+ | snfit jla_light_curves/lc-03D4ag.list -o res-03D4ag.txt | ||
+ | snlc jla_light_curves/lc-03D4ag.list -p res-03D4ag.txt -o model-03D4ag.list | ||
+ | snplot.py --data jla_light_curves/lc-03D4ag.list --model model-03D4ag.list --mag | ||
